morec
morec copied to clipboard
豆瓣API失效替代方案
同使用豆瓣电影api开发的项目,但是api已失效,不过部分可以使用时光网的api替代。
时光网热映电影: https://api-m.mtime.cn/Showtime/LocationMovies.api?locationId=561
时光网即将上映电影: https://api-m.mtime.cn/Movie/MovieComingNew.api?locationId=561
获取电影详情: https://ticket-api-m.mtime.cn/movie/detail.api?locationId=561?movieId=电影id
561为武汉地区,全部地区id
使用到的GitHub项目:CloudReader😁
@youlookwhat 请问,你知道搜索API目前有比较好的替代方案吗?
@w4mxl 可以找到一个电影网站,爬取它的搜索结果页面
@youlookwhat 好的,我稍后去尝试一下。谢谢
good
电影搜索接口目前依然没有很好的解决方法
@Mayandev 好像没有发现搜索电影的api,如果有豆瓣认证的key也许可以,再者就是爬取网页的搜索结果页面了
豆瓣搜索api 可以自己搭建服务器正则匹配豆瓣搜索的页面源码解决
是的,这样也可以。就是如果要快速实现的话,时间成分有点高
你好,请问一下还有关于时光网api的文档吗,发现网上找不到
@LiangWeiyin 其实我只知道那三个api😂
@youlookwhat 哈哈太难了,虽然电影不多,但这三个api很好用,还有预告片,感谢!!!
爬取搜索结果页面源码行不通,豆瓣那边会封IP,哪怕使用账号cookie方式也很快失效,目前还没找到其他方案
看来还不能爬取豆瓣的搜索结果页
搞得这么麻烦,要不然直接写个后端嘛,我搞后端的,前端不熟,有没有人愿意一起搞,我来做后端,直接API自己实现,以后有个后台就方便了
https://github.com/Rhilip/pt-gen-cfworker
这里有个替代方案,虽然也是爬虫的形式,但是可以部署在cfworker上,也可以一定程度上避免豆瓣反爬